操作系统
-
计算机操作系统汤小丹,王红玲,姜华,汤子瀛 著为了满足当下高等学校操作系统课程的教学需求,本书在《计算机操作系统(第四版)》的基础上进行了全方位的内容修订与资源完善,现已全面覆盖全国硕士研究生招生考试操作系统考试大纲。全书共12章,在引论之后详细介绍了进程的描述与控制、处理机调度与死锁、进程同步、存储器管理、虚拟存储器、输入/输出系统、文件管理、磁盘存储器管理、多处理机操作系统、保护和安全等操作系统的核心理论内容,跟踪介绍了虚拟化和云计算等前沿技术内容;同时,增加了足量案例与习题(含考研真题)。本书可以作为高等学校计算机类、电子信息类等相关专业的本科生教材,也可供从事计算机相关工作的技术人员与操作系统的爱好者参考使用,还可作为考研学子的复习与辅导用书。
-
策略三十六计和算法三十六计林闯 著本书给出了计算机系统设计策略三十六计和算法三十六计的研究成果,提出了计算机学科的四种基本的对立统一关系,即四个基本科学问题,包括集分定位、刚柔相摩、供需相应和串并转换。从集分定位出发,在策略三十六计中提出了架构设计十八计,包括时空转换和多种计算模式的计策;从刚柔相摩出发,在策略三十六计中提出了系统特性十八计,包括八类特性设计的计策,例如,可控性、效率性、安全性和可变性等方面的计策。供需相应和串并转换所涉及的科学问题主要体现在资源管理和任务调度的算法三十六计中,这些算法计策包含了计算机学科的经典和热点问题,例如,可计算性、多目标优化、云计算、软件定义系统、大数据思维和人工智能等。 本书的读者对象包括计算机学科、系统设计和算法的研究者,以及对《易经》思维和模型有兴趣的学者。
-
嵌入式Linux接口开发技术邓宽 等 著本书主要介绍嵌入式Linux接口开发技术,首先介绍Linux的基础知识、嵌入式Linux C的开发基础和Linux系统的文件操作,然后在此基础上详细介绍嵌入式系统常用接口的编程,最后通过一个完整的案例开发来介绍嵌入式系统的综合设计。对于每种接口,本书先介绍其原理,然后通过典型的外设来介绍嵌入式Linux的接口编程。在编程过程中采用示波器和逻辑分析仪来进行验证,通过形象化的手段来提高读者的动手能力,加深读者对本书知识点的理解。
-
完美应用RHEL 8何晓龙 著RHEL 8是一个侧重于企业级应用的操作系统,全书分3篇(18章及附录),第1篇是RHEL 8必知必会,介绍用好RHEL 8所需要的基础知识,如服务器及企业级存储、单节点部署、必要的配置、软件包管理及服务器硬化等内容,为掌握更加复杂的技术打下坚实的基础。第2篇是RHEL 8部署和管理进阶,侧重点为企业大规模的服务器应用、Linux内核及进程管理及自动化管理基础等。第3篇是企业高频服务和应用,介绍如何让企业的服务器助力企业的业务,让RHEL 8的各种服务及应用来创造价值等。
-
计算机操作系统精深解读研芝士计算机考研命题研究中心 编本书严格根据**的全国硕士研究生招生考试计算机学科专业基础综合考试大纲《操作系统》部分编写,针对操作系统概述、进程管理、内存管理、文件管理和I/O管理概述等大纲要求的知识点进行解读,力求内容精练深入,重点和难点突出。本书既包括历年全国联考的全部真题,也精选了多所非联考名校考研真题。另外,书中还重点组织编写了部分习题和模拟预测题,并对所有题目进行了解析,力求使考生能够深入把握考点、明确解题思路并熟练掌握解题技巧,有效提高复习效果。考生在使用本书的过程中遇到的问题可以通过扫描封底下方二维码进行互动答疑。本书可作为考生参加计算机专业全国硕士研究生入学考试的辅导用书,也可作为计算机及相关专业跨学科跨院校报考的考生和在职考生复习备考《操作系统》的参考书。
-
深入解析Windows操作系统帕维尔·约西沃维奇,亚历克斯·伊奥尼斯库,马克·E.鲁辛诺维奇,马克·E.鲁辛诺维奇,大卫·A·本书基于Windows 10和Windows Server 2016编写,深入解析Windows操作系统的系统架构、进程、线程、内存管理等知识,旨在帮助读者了解Windows 10和Windows Server 2016操作系统内部工作原理,使之在针对Windows平台开发应用程序时,可以更好地理解不同设计机制间的关系。本书先介绍Windows的基本概念和工具以及Windows的架构和主要组件,然后详细介绍进程和作业、内存管理、I/O系统等内容,最后介绍Windows内置的安全机制以及用于阻止滥用的各种缓解措施。本书辅以大量实验,并给出了具体步骤,可供读者自行尝试,让他们通过内核调试器、Sysinternals工具和专为本书内容开发的其他工具一窥Windows的工作原理,进而能够将这些知识应用于改进应用程序设计、调试以及系统性能和支持。本书适合希望了解Windows 10和Windows Server 2016操作系统内部工作原理的开发者、系统管理员及安全研究人员阅读。
-
Linux系统编程李成勇,赵友贵,钟馨怡,卢瑛 著《Linux系统编程》围绕Linux系统所涉及的知识点,分为12章,内容包括Linux系统概述、Linux的常用命令、Shell编程、Linux系统程序设计基础、文件分割和多文件编译、Linux环境下系统函数的使用、文件的操作、进程控制、进程间的通信、网络程序设计、Linux的图形编程、串行通信等。《Linux系统编程》内容丰富,图文并茂,紧紧围绕知识的实用性和通用性,涵盖面较广,介绍了常用的终端命令,但没有过多深入阐述,重点在文件操作、进程控制、进程间通信等内容上。除了基本的常用操作外,还进行了内容拓展,每章配有思考与实验。《Linux系统编程》既可以作为高等学校电子信息类相关专业学生教材,也可作为培训参考资料使用。
-
Linux操作系统应用编程刘玓,陈佳,肖堃,丁熠 著本书从原理性和实用性出发,从初学者的角度全面而详细介绍了Linux操作系统的基本概念和常用命令的使用。阐述的内容都是针对初学者完成日常工作所必需的各个方面,包括Linux的基本概念、常用命令、文件系统、屏幕编辑器、进程管理、shell程序设计、数据管理工具、集成编译工具、系统调用接口与应用程序开发、进程间通信和线程控制等,最后给出了一组综合设计实验。本书各章都有大量的实例讲述,各章末尾也有练习题,可帮助读者由浅入深、循序渐进地学习Linux操作系统,理论联系实际,快速上手实践,逐步达到熟练掌握Linux操作系统的使用技巧以及提高应用开发能力的目的。
-
中小银行运维架构李丙洋,刘正配,罗丹,邹天涌 等著本书为商业银行构建运维体系和掌握核心运维技术提供了指导。以一家中小型的商业银行为蓝本,讲述商业银行运维涉及的技术以及运维体系的搭建。.全书一共9章:.第1-3章抓哟讲解了商业银行运维在当下面临的挑战,以及传统银行的IT基础架构的前世和今生;.第4章详细介绍了商业银行运维的各项主要工作和技术;.第5-7章介绍了自动化运维和智能化运维,以及全链路监控;.第8-9章介绍了同城双活数据中心以及下一代数据中心的架构。
-
计算机系统实验刘卫东,张宇翔,陈康,李山山 著本书为“基于系统能力培养的计算机专业课程建设研究”项目规划教材、2018年*教学成果奖配套教材。本书围绕计算机系统设计和实现这一目标,以培养学生系统能力为导向,给出了不同难度、不同层次的系列实验,构成了为系统能力培养服务的实验体系。全书共9章。第1-4章分别介绍实验系统硬件平台的组成,实验系统的软件开发工具,Verilog HDL硬件描述语言和Vivado开发环境。第5章介绍计算机部件实验。第6章包括指令系统实验和单周期CPU计算机系统实验。第7章介绍多周期CPU计算机系统实验。第8章实验的目标是设计一个指令流水CPU,可以运行支持虚拟地址及中断功能的监控程序。第9章设计和实现一个能运行教学操作系统uCore或简单Linux操作系统的计算机系统。本书可作为本科计算机类专业计算机系统课程配套的实践教材,也可供有关技术人员参考。